Two of Major League Soccer's most historically successful franchises won't be competing for a title
this season. The Houston Dynamo, back-to-back MLS Cup winners in 2006 and 2007, and the team they
beat for those two titles, the New England Revolution, will play out their regular season schedule
and begin to focus on 2011 after being mathematically eliminated from the playoff race.
When Matt Leinart was drafted, he had big expectations. After starring at USC, Leinart appeared
destined for NFL stardom. His shaky start with the Arizona Cardinals opened the door for Kurt
Warner to take over ... and Warner didn't disappoint. However, with Warner now retired, the door
opened back up for Leinart on the Cardinals.
